A soft, rounded sans with thick, uniform strokes and generously curved terminals. Letterforms lean toward simplified geometry with slightly irregular, hand-drawn-like rhythm, giving the set a lively texture rather than strict mechanical consistency. Counters are open and rounded, joins are smooth, and the overall silhouette feels compact and sturdy, with wide curves on bowls and subtly varied widths across characters.
It suits headlines, short paragraphs, and branding applications where warmth and personality are desired—such as children’s products, casual food and beverage packaging, event posters, and playful social content. It can also work for logo wordmarks that benefit from a soft, welcoming feel.
The font projects a cheerful, approachable tone with a lighthearted, kid-friendly energy. Its rounded shapes and buoyant spacing create an easygoing, informal voice that feels more conversational than corporate.
The design appears intended to offer a personable, rounded display sans that balances clarity with charm. Its simplified construction and cushioned terminals suggest an emphasis on friendliness and visual ease in attention-grabbing text.
Distinctive rounded details—such as the bulb-like terminals, soft shoulder shapes, and friendly numerals—help maintain legibility at display sizes while emphasizing character. The overall impression is cohesive and intentionally imperfect in a controlled way, adding warmth without becoming messy.
